The term 4040 membrane refers to a reverse osmosis (RO) filtration component with a cylindrical shape measuring 4 inches in diameter and 40 inches in length. These membranes are specifically designed for industrial applications, offering high-capacity water filtration for a variety of uses.
High Flow Rate: These membranes can handle significant water volumes, making them ideal for industrial setups.
Superior TDS Reduction: Capable of reducing total dissolved solids (TDS) levels up to 98% or more, ensuring high-purity water.
Durability: Constructed to withstand high pressure and demanding operational conditions.
Versatility: Suitable for a wide range of water sources, including brackish and seawater.
Efficiency: These membranes are designed to maximize water recovery while minimizing waste.
Cost-Effectiveness: Despite their initial investment, the high durability and efficiency of 4040 membranes make them a cost-effective solution in the long run.
Environmental Benefits: With lower wastewater generation, these membranes contribute to sustainable operations.

Industries like textiles, pharmaceuticals, and electronics rely on ultra-pure water for production. The 4040 membrane ensures the removal of impurities, safeguarding the integrity of the final product.
In the food processing and beverage industries, water quality is non-negotiable. A 4040 membrane guarantees water purity, enhancing product taste and safety.
For coastal regions and marine industries, 4040 membranes play a critical role in converting seawater into potable water, tackling salinity efficiently.
Thermal and nuclear power plants need demineralized water for their boilers. The high TDS removal capacity of 4040 membranes ensures optimal boiler performance.
To get the most out of your 4040 membrane, regular maintenance is crucial. Here’s how you can ensure its longevity:
Pre-Treatment: Use pre-filters to remove large particles and chlorine, which can damage the membrane.
Regular Cleaning: Follow a cleaning schedule to remove fouling and scaling, maintaining filtration efficiency.
Monitor Parameters: Keep an eye on operational parameters like pressure, flow rate, and TDS levels.
Replace When Needed: Over time, membranes may lose efficiency. Replace them promptly to avoid compromising water quality.
When selecting a 4040 membrane, consider these factors:
Water Source: Assess whether the water source is brackish, seawater, or municipal, as this will determine the type of membrane required.
TDS Levels: Choose a membrane that can handle the specific TDS levels of your water source.
Flow Rate Requirements: Ensure the membrane’s flow rate matches your operational needs.
